Climate data analysis tool - plotting software used in atmospheric sciences and climatology.

The Climate Data Analysis Tool (CDAT) is a software used in atmospheric sciences and climatology to display meteorolgical fields such as pressure, temperature, or wind speeds. It allows to read gridded meteorological data in different formats such as netCDF or GRIB and plot time series of displays from several identical datasets with differing times. It is similar in scope to Grid Analysis and Display System but with more extensive user interface and capabilities.
